Popular Welder’s Certifications

Although the AWS’ regular CW (Certified Welder) credential paves the way for the majority of work opportunities, a number of industries require their specific certificate. A handful of the most-widely used of which appear below.

  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certifications for Welding Inspectors and Senior Welding Inspectors
  • API Certification for welders who deal with pipelines in the oil and gas field
  • CW Credentials to be a Certified Welder
  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als who deal with boiler and pressure vessels

The data features employment and wage projections for welders in Virginia through 2022.

Virginia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 9,130 9,900 8% 300
Virginia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$27,600 $39,200 $56,600

Source: O*Net Online

What’s Included in Welding Programs?

If it is time to choose which welding schools you’re likely to register for, there are some points that you need to look into. You could possibly be told that brazing courses are all identical, yet there are certain things you need to consider when choosing which welding specialist schools to sign up for in Ellisville, VA. Definitely, the most important aspect of any school is that it requires the proper certification from the AWS. If your training program is endorsed by these bodies, you really should also take a look at other features such as:

  • Make certain that the college’s curriculum offers courses in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
  • Choose programs that cover AWS SENSE standards
  • Find out if the program offers financial support
  • Make certain the institution teaches on gear that fits the latest field specifications
